COMPANY OVERVIEW Job Corps is a government-funded no-cost education and vocational training program administered by the U.S. Department of Labor that helps socioeconomically disadvantaged youth between the ages 16 through 24 improve the quality of their lives through academic and career technical training. Additional information about Job Corps can be found at www.jobcorps.org. Job Corps mission is to attract eligible young people teach them the skills they need to become employable and independent and place them in meaningful jobs or further education. HOURS Monday thru Friday some Holidays On call 24 7 at least one scheduled late evening flexible schedule and subject to change JOB SUMMARY Manages counseling units to insure that needed counseling services are available for and provided to all trainees. D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ES 1. Plans and manages the counseling program 2. Provides on-going management and guidance to counselors in caseload management case documentation and counseling techniques 3. Establishes performance standards to evaluate counselors effectiveness and prepares Employee Development Plans to improve professional development 4. Holds weekly case conferences utilizing the services of the center Mental Health Consultant 5. Provides agency resource contacts for counselors 6. Assists counselors in group counseling 7. Acts as a resource leader and trainer for other staff in areas relating to counseling 8. Insures counseling case documentation is up-to-date and available for Department of Labor and corporate audits 9. Observes SST training sessions and makes recommendations for improvement 10. May maintain an individual trainee caseload REQUIRED EDUCATION EXPERIENCE Minimum Bachelor s degree in counseling psychology or related field. Must have 15 semester hours of undergraduate or graduate course work directly related to counseling. Three years of counseling experience one of which was in a supervisory capacity. Preferred Previous Job Corps Experience Knowledge Required Sound knowledge of counseling and supervisory techniques. Must be able to effectively communicate with culturally disadvantaged and minority youth. Ability to obtain a State driver s license. Excellent communication skills both oral and written. Must obtain and maintain valid CPR FA certification. Good organization skills. Ability to inspire and motivate staff.
